About Us
Elevated Materials is at the forefront of lithium battery technology, revolutionizing energy storage by enabling dramatically better battery performance. Elevated Materials’ ultra-thin lithium films increase energy density by 30-70%, extend battery life up to 3x, and enable significantly faster charging times. This technology is used for all lithium-ion battery applications, including electric vehicles, aviation, consumer electronics, and grid storage. Currently in the commercialization stage with R&D and manufacturing in the Bay Area and Germany, Elevated Materials is poised to make a significant impact in the global battery industry. As an independent entity spun out of Applied Materials and co-owned with TPG, Elevated Materials’ mission is to accelerate the clean energy revolution, driving universal adoption and a more sustainable future.
About The Role
We are seeking a Director, Product Marketing, to lead the global market strategy and commercialization of ultra-thin lithium films for next‑generation battery applications. The ideal candidate combines deep battery‑industry expertise with strong commercial judgment and can translate customer needs, technology trends, and market economics into differentiated product strategies that drive adoption and revenue growth.
This is a highly hands‑on, customer‑facing role.
You will meet directly with customers, develop Statements of Market Requirements, build technical and commercial presentations, create cost and pricing models, and partner closely with engineering, R&D, operations, and sales to move products from technology readiness to market adoption.
Key Duties and Responsibilities
Product & Market Strategy
- Lead product strategy, positioning, portfolio definition, and lifecycle management for ultra‑thin lithium film technologies.
- Define customer and application segmentation across EV, consumer electronics, energy storage, eAircraft, military, and other emerging markets.
- Develop product and technology roadmaps, product configurations, market requirements, and pricing frameworks.
- Translate battery technology and market trends into actionable product and commercialization strategies aligned with long‑term business objectives.
Voice of the Customer & Cross‑Functional Leadership
- Serve as the voice of the customer, gathering and translating customer needs, performance expectations, and application requirements into actionable product specifications.
- Develop and maintain Statements of Market Requirements (SMR) and Product Specification Requirements (PSR).
- Partner closely with Engineering, R&D, Operations, and Sales to align product development, technical priorities, production readiness, and commercialization plans with customer needs.
- Lead complex cross‑functional initiatives and influence technical and business decisions across the organization.
Business Planning, Pricing & Commercialization
- Develop business plans incorporating TAM/SAM/SOM analysis, revenue and margin projections, KPIs, technical and market risks, commercialization plans, and program milestones.
- Build customer‑specific business cases, deployment strategies, and commercial frameworks for strategic accounts and partnerships.
- Develop value‑based pricing strategies and models that balance customer economics, competitive positioning, revenue growth, and margin objectives.
- Recommend investment and resource allocation priorities across Engineering, R&D, and Operations based on market opportunity and expected return.
Technical Marketing & Sales Enablement
- Translate complex technical capabilities into clear, differentiated customer value propositions and compelling product messaging.
- Develop technical storytelling and tiered sales messaging, ranging from executive‑level positioning and elevator pitches to detailed technical presentations.
- Lead the development of technical marketing materials, including presentations, white papers, application notes, datasheets, product briefs, and thought leadership content.
- Equip Sales with the tools, training, competitive positioning, and technical content needed to support customer adoption and win strategic opportunities.
- Participate directly in technical and executive‑level customer discussions.
Market Intelligence, Competitive Strategy & Analytics
- Monitor lithium‑ion battery materials, technologies, competitors, customer roadmaps, regulatory developments, and emerging applications across EV, ESS, and adjacent markets.
- Lead competitive intelligence, red‑team exercises, and win/loss analysis to anticipate competitive moves and strengthen market positioning.
- Develop and maintain battery and product cost models, value‑based pricing models, Cost of Ownership (COO) models, Factory P&L models, and margin optimization analyses.
- Conduct scenario, sensitivity, risk, and cost‑benefit analyses to inform product, pricing, commercialization, and investment decisions.
- Provide leadership with actionable insights on market dynamics, competitive developments, risks, and growth opportunities.
Go‑to‑Market, Customer & Industry Leadership
- Define and execute go‑to‑market strategies, including market‑entry sequencing, customer adoption plans, product launches, and revenue‑ramp strategies.
- Build strong relationships with battery manufacturers, automotive OEMs, strategic partners, and other stakeholders across the battery ecosystem.
- Represent the company at customer meetings, industry conferences, technical forums, and other strategic engagements.
- Provide visible leadership across the organization, combining deep technical expertise, commercial judgment, and a customer‑focused approach to drive market adoption and business growth.
